Requirements
~1 min read- Experience: 10+ years of progressive engineering experience in mechanical and/or structural design for heavy lift or related industries. Demonstrated success in leading engineering teams and delivering complex, high-impact projects.
- Certifications: Professional Engineer (PE) license required, OSHA 10 preferred.
- Technical Expertise: Mastery of mechanical design, structural analysis, and advanced simulation tools (FEA, fatigue analysis, failure modes). Deep knowledge of cranes, hoists, hydraulic systems, and modular transport systems. Advanced proficiency in CAD platforms (SolidWorks, AutoCAD, Inventor) and engineering software (ANSYS, Nastran, Abaqus, RISA-3D). Strong understanding of industry standards (OSHA, AISC, AWS, ASME B30 Series, ANSI, ASCE-7).
- Technical Leadership & Team Development: Proven ability to lead and mentor a team of engineers at varying experience levels while remaining an active technical contributor. Demonstrated capability in coordinating team efforts, prioritizing engineering work, and guiding execution on complex projects.
- Communication: Exceptional verbal and written communication skills for cross-functional collaboration and client engagement. Ability to effectively present technical concepts to executive leadership and external stakeholders.
- Education: Bachelor’s degree in mechanical or civil engineering (ABET accredited).
Responsibilities
~2 min read- →Team Leadership: Lead and coordinate a single engineering team, ensuring alignment with project objectives, company processes and standards. Mentor Senior, Level II, Level I R&D Engineers, Engineering Interns and guide professional development across all team members. Ensure clear accountability for engineering deliverables within the team.
- →Hands-On Technical Contribution: Maintain active involvement in engineering work, focusing on complex analysis, design, and problem-solving efforts where senior level expertise is required. Serve as a key contributor to critical projects and design reviews.
- →Project Oversight: Serve as the technical authority for high-complexity projects, establishing design parameters, leading design reviews, and ensuring sound engineering judgment is applied across all work. Ensure projects meet safety, quality, and performance benchmarks while adhering to timelines and budgets.
- →Engineering Throughput & Efficiency: Improve team productivity by reducing rework, streamlining decision making, and ensuring efficient execution of engineering deliverables. Identify and address bottlenecks that limit the team’s ability to scale with increasing workload.
- →Innovation & Strategy: Drive research initiatives to identify emerging technologies, materials, and methodologies for next-generation equipment. Establish best practices for design, testing, and implementation within the team.
- →Stakeholder Engagement: Act as primary liaison between the engineering team, executive leadership, and key clients. Communicate project status, risks, and technical solutions effectively, and ensure alignment between engineering execution and organizational priorities.
- →Quality & Compliance: Ensure all designs comply with industry regulations, applicable codes and standards and the internal Barnhart Quality Management System. Oversee validation testing, prototype evaluations, and continuous improvement processes.
- →Operational Support: Provide technical leadership during critical lift operations and troubleshoot complex engineering challenges in real time.
